For the second consecutive day, ODM nominee for Homa Bay senatorial by-election Moses Kajwang’ received a hostile reception during his introductory tour of the county.

On Monday, irate youths chanting pro-Caroli Omondi slogans confronted the team that included ODM National Chairman John Mbadi, Homa Bay Women Rep Gladys Wanga and MPs Peter Kaluma (Homa Bay Town) and Joseph Magwanga (Kasipul) at Nyandiwa market in Suba.

Mr Kajwang’s entourage also bypassed Sindo market where some youths were said to have brought down a tent that had been erected for the rally.

Instead, they drove straight to Mbita Town where they were expected to hold their last rally.

The team also bypassed Homa Bay Town where a group of youths were said to be planning to disrupt their tour.

ODM has accused Jubilee of funding youths to perpetrate violence during the mini poll.

Party secretary for political affairs Opiyo Wandayi on Monday claimed that the Sunday attack was planned and executed to make the party look like a violent outfit.

“That was not an act of political dissent or rebellion but a criminal act perpetrated by people who were organised, funded and instructed to disrupt our tour,” he told reporters in Kisumu.

However, TNA secretary-general Onyango Oloo dismissed the claims, saying from its inception, the Orange party has been known for violence, hooliganism and disorder.
